It appears that one question about who might appear in Disney’s upcoming “The Mandalorian & Grogu” spinoff film, “The Mandalorian,” has been clarified at last.
At the “From Clone Troopers to Bounty Hunters” panel during August’s Fan Expo Chicago, actor Temuera Morrison hinted that Boba Fett might not reappear in action for the upcoming film. The likely explanation appears to be that the unsuccessful television series had a significant negative impact on the character’s future development.
“Morrison admitted, in truth, that he’s yet to receive a call regarding the movie. He seems to believe that our project has been momentarily paused. Perhaps it will be taken up again at a later time.”
